Definition
/dɹaʊnz/
verb
- To die from suffocation while immersed in water or other fluid.
- To kill by suffocating in water or another liquid.
- To be flooded: to be inundated with or submerged in (literally) water or (figuratively) other things; to be overwhelmed.
- To inundate, submerge, overwhelm.
- (usually passive) To obscure, particularly amid an overwhelming volume of other items.“The answers intelligence services seek are often drowned in the flood of information they can now gather.”
